Tiruvannāmalai, a town in Tamil Nadu, is known for its spiritual significance and natural beauty. One of the main attractions is Annamalaiyar Temple, a prominent Hindu temple dedicated to Lord Shiva. Its towering gopurams and intricate architecture draw many visitors. Exploring this temple provides insight into local customs and rituals.
Another noteworthy experience is the Arunachala Hill, considered sacred by many devotees. The hill is ideal for trekking, offering several paths that lead to the summit, where one can enjoy panoramic views of the surrounding landscape. Pilgrims often undertake a circumambulation of the hill, a practice believed to confer spiritual benefits.
The Ashrams in the area, particularly the Ramana Maharshi Ashram, attract those interested in meditation and spiritual teachings. Visitors can participate in meditation sessions, engage in discussions, or simply find a quiet corner to reflect.
For those interested in local culture, visiting the local markets can provide a glimpse into daily life. The markets are vibrant with fresh produce, textiles, and handicrafts, making it an enriching experience.
Nature lovers may appreciate the Surrounding Countryside, which offers opportunities for leisurely walks and exploration. The region is dotted with small temples and serene spots ideal for contemplation.
Lastly, the Annual Arunachala Deepam Festival is a significant cultural event that occurs in November or December, attracting large crowds. Witnessing the festivities can enhance understanding of local traditions and community spirit.
Overall, Tiruvannāmalai offers a blend of spiritual, cultural, and natural experiences that cater to a variety of interests.
